The cheapest way to get from Limerick to Spire of Dublin is to bus which costs €15 - €21 and takes 3h 43m.
The fastest way to get from Limerick to Spire of Dublin is to drive which takes 2h 3m and costs €30 - €50.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Limerick Arthur's Quay and arriving at Bachelors Walk.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 45m.
No, there is no direct train from Limerick to Spire of Dublin. However, there are services departing from Limerick and arriving at Jervis via Limerick Junction and Heuston.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 1m.
The distance between Limerick and Spire of Dublin is 198 km. The road distance is 194.7 km.
The best way to get from Limerick to Spire of Dublin without a car is to bus via Bachelors Walk which takes 2h 50m and costs €16 - €23.
The bus from Limerick Arthur's Quay to Bachelors Walk takes 2h 45m including transfers and departs hourly.
Limerick to Spire of Dublin bus services, operated by Dublin Coach, depart from Limerick Arthur's Quay station.
Limerick to Spire of Dublin train services, operated by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ail), depart from Limerick station.
The best way to get from Limerick to Spire of Dublin is to bus via Bachelors Walk which takes 2h 50m and costs €16 - €23. Alternatively, you can train, which costs €20 - €30 and takes 3h 1m.
